Contents (from Groupon deal):
- A brewing essentials equipment kit (a $56.95 value)
- Instructional Homebrewing DVD
- 6.5 Gallon Fermenter and Lid
- 6.5 Gallon Bottling Bucket with Spigot
- 8 Oz. of Easy Clean No-Rinse Cleanser
- Airlock (Keeps air out of the fermenter)
- Hydrometer (Determines alcohol content)
- Bottle Brush
- Black Beauty Bottle Capper
- Bottle Caps
- Liquid Crystal Thermometer
- Bottle Filler
- Racking Tube with Bucket Clip
- Siphon Tubing
- A steel bottle opener (a $14.95 value)
- Choice of an irish red ale, an autumn amber ale, or an irish stout ingredient
kit (up to a $25.95 value)
- An instructional DVD (a $4.95 value)
- A $25 gift certificate for a second batch
